Abstract: A system and method relating to providing a program executable via an icon provided in one or more pages displayed by a user interface displaying content associated with an item available for purchase via a transaction platform associated with a merchant. In response to an interaction with the icon, a first form is generated in the user interface to collect data associated with a loan application associated with a transaction corresponding to the item. In response to receiving a submission of the data associated with the loan application, a determination is made to approve a loan associated with the item. A token including an identifier corresponding to the loan and the transaction is generated, such that the token can be processed to enable completion of the transaction.
Abstract: A method relating to providing a program embedded in an online store user interface (UI) displaying content provided by an online store server, transmitting a first instruction to the program to generate a first display of a first form in one of an inline frame element or a pop-up element in the online store UI to collect data associated with a loan application, determining to approve a loan in view of the data associated with the loan application, determining to approve a loan in view of the data associated with the loan application, transmitting a second instruction to the program to generate a second display of a second form in the one of the inline frame element or the pop-up element in the online store UI to present a term of the loan, identifying a token associated with the loan, and transmitting the token to the online store server.